1. It improves cognitive function
researchers have known for a while that those who meditated regularly for a long time have increased cognitive ability, including increased brain connectivity and more fluid intelligence. Scientists wanted to find out, however, if anyone can get similar effects after only a few days without previous experience in meditation. At the end of a four-day study, scientists found that even those who had never had before meditated improvements in visuospatial processing, working memory, attention and executive processing. The meditation training also improved their minds, even though they had never tried before, leading to decreased anxiety, reduced fatigue and increased mindfulness. What we are saying is that in just a few days, meditation will make you a lot smarter, and not even much time out of your day is needed.

3. It can help you lose weight
in a recent study, researchers wanted to find out whether mindfulness meditation could prevent stress that feed among obese women, and help them lose weight over time. 47 women were assigned to one of two groups. The control group received basic information about diet and exercise, but that was all, while the other group was given exercises mindfulness meditation a day, to help reduce stress and fight the urge to eat in excess. The scientists tested how much they ate, their cortisol awakening response (stress hormone), abdominal fat, weight, anxiety, and attention. They found that those who meditated regularly had less anxiety, more attention, and were less likely to eat more. They also found a reduction of CAR and, while the effects were not remarkable in a short time, scientists associate these responses with reduced abdominal fat.
Furthermore, the control group did not receive the kind of benefits you have meditated, and some weight, even cattle. The main conclusion is that meditation helps control your cravings, stress stops you from overeating, and can lead to significant weight loss over time.

4. It can help improve your immune system
scientists wanted to know if mindfulness meditation can improve the immune system of people. The researchers did a study where a group of healthy people were given a clinical training program eight weeks of mindfulness meditation. The control group did not meditate at all. At the end of eight weeks, scientists gave both groups a vaccine against influenza. The scientists found that those who had meditated for eight weeks had a significantly higher proportion of influenza antibodies that those who had unmediated. They believe that this shows that meditation can prove, even for as little as eight weeks period, can significantly improve your immune system. If you tend to get sick a lot, this can be a great way to improve your life.

5. It can help you overcome addiction
A recent study, scientists had 19 adults who were recovering from alcoholism, participate in a program of eight weeks conscious meditation, and have them meditate at home. At the end of the study, the researchers concluded that participants were likely to find very beneficial techniques to overcome addiction. The participants themselves rated the meditation to be very useful, and many wanted to keep doing it regularly at home. The reason for its effectiveness is believed that meditation reduces stress levels and helped to cope with cravings and give them more attention. This can work for any addiction, whether alcohol or cigarettes.

6. It can help you control and reduce asthma symptoms
Scientists they studied a group of 70 patients with asthma who use inhalers regularly, and had to make yoga meditation over a period of three months. Members of the group of cases showed improvement in pulmonary function, decreased breathing rate, less need to use their inhalers, fewer asthma attacks, and decreased frequency pulse. Researchers are not entirely sure what caused these amazing effects in patients, but believe it may have something to do with a greater amount of endorphin activity, the dynamics of the muscles of the airways, and a better balance in the system autonomic nervous. We could also go with the fact that people with asthma have trouble breathing properly, and meditation is very focused on improving breathing.

9. It can help ease psoriasis treatments
psoriasis is an immune disorder that causes your body to think that healthy skin cells are sick, and sends a signal to create new ones, leading to too many new skin cells. This causes scaly patches, itchy skin of people, and is believed to lead to an increased risk of stroke. Scientists conducted a study with groups of people who are about to undergo phototherapy for psoriasis. One group received guided mindfulness meditation sessions throughout regular phototherapy, and the control group had only phototherapy and nothing else.
After passing through the results, scientists concluded that those who had gone through the sessions of mindfulness meditation guided had decreased stress, and the faster resolution of their psoriatic lesions. Basically, those who had thought healed faster and better.

10. Both mood and stress levels are improved greatly
A recent study found that those who meditate, even as little as eleven hours a month, you can see both increased cognitive performance, and greatly increasing mood. The researchers studied 68 college students in the course of a month, and were found to have an increase in white matter around the anterior cingulate cortex. This is part of the system of self-regulation body, and is used to control the mood, among other things. Those who participated in the study had lower levels of anxiety, anger, fatigue and depression, than those in the control group.
